Eric Barone understands the complex nature of grinding and the psychological aspects which go into it. I think that what he has done is created a masterpiece which requires you to think about goals and the sizes of them.

When starting Stardew Valley, I had no idea that it would have so much depth. For a game made by one guy, I was surprised time and time again, even when discovering the most simplest things such as the mines. Then, as I grinded, upgraded my tools, and set more and more goals, I began to find more and more exciting things. The game is just is a constant stream of surprises. There are secrets to this day that not even the community know about.

If you like games with progression systems and lots of exploring and secrets, Stardew Valley has it all. I'm only keeping this review brief because there is so much to see in the game, that I'm worried even the simplest things I mention will be spoilers. Just play it.
